Ordinals
beta
Sat 1836965753230266
decimal
629572.753230266
degree
0°209572′580″753230266‴
percentile
87.47455977385378%
name
avkoaoluxqt
cycle
0
epoch
2
period
312
block
629572
offset
753230266
timestamp
2020-05-09 02:26:44 UTC
rarity
common
prev
next